What does the record grading mean?

We grade each record using the Goldmine Standard. Full explanation can be found here.

M (Mint) – Unplayed, still sealed in original packaging.

NM (Near Mint) – Played a few times, no defects; cover almost like new.

VG+ (Very Good Plus) – Light signs of use, plays excellent; minimal cover wear.

VG (Very Good) – Clearly used, audible noise or clicks; worn cover.

G (Good) – Heavily played, noise likely; cover with visible damage.

Generic – Original cover missing, record comes in a generic sleeve.

What determines the price?

Why is one record cheaper than another?

Some albums were released in multiple versions (pressings). There is the first pressing, which can be very valuable to collectors. When that stock runs out, a new pressing is made, called a repress or re-issue. These are often slightly different, such as a different sleeve or heavier vinyl.

Sometimes older albums are remastered, improving the sound quality. A new pressing is made for this as well. Differences in artwork or small production errors can also make a specific version more attractive.

What makes the difference in price?

For records that are not new, the market value is determined by scarcity and the condition of both the record and the sleeve. Pricing is based on supply and demand, and whether a version is limited or numbered.

Which variant should I choose?

If it’s mainly about the music, a repress is a good choice. An original or numbered edition has a different kind of appeal.

{Chart information}
A1 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), 1964
A2 <> #1 Pop (4 weeks), 1964
A3 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), 1964
A4 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), 1965
A5 <> #1 Pop and R&B (2 weeks), 1965
A6 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), 1965
A7 <> #1 Pop and R&B (2 weeks), 1966
B1 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), and R&B (4 weeks), 1966
B2 <> #1 Pop and R&B, 1967
B3 <> #1 Pop, 1967
B4 <> #1 International Hit, 1967
B5 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), 1968
B6 <> #1 Pop and R&B, 1969 (Cash Box )
B7 <> #1 Pop and R&B, 1969
C1 <> #1 R&B, 1970
C2 <> #1 Pop (3 weeks) and R&B, 1970
C3 <> #1 Pop, 1973
C4 <> #1 Pop, 1976, and #1 AC, 1975
C5 <> #1 Pop (2 weeks), R&B and Dance/Disco (2 weeks), 1976
D1 <> #1 Dance/Disco (2 weeks), 1979
D2 <> #1 Pop (4 weeks), R&B (4 weeks) and Dance/Disco (5 weeks), 1980
D3 <> #1 Dance/Disco (5 weeks), 1980
D4 <> #1 Pop (9 weeks), R&B (7 weeks) and AC (3 weeks), 1981
All chart information from Billboard magazine except as noted.
